Navigating Government Proposal Documents: Common Errors & Remedies
Successfully submitting a public sector offer often copyrights on meticulous attention to detail within the documents themselves. Many companies stumble over frequent pitfalls that can lead to disqualification or reduced scores. One frequent concern is incomplete information; ensure every part is fully addressed. Another challenge arises from misinterpreting the needs. Thoroughly review the notice and seek clarification if anything remains ambiguous. Furthermore, simple formatting mistakes, such as incorrect character heights or varying labels, can negatively impact your application. To avoid these problems, implement a robust review process, including a final assessment by a different team member before submission. Consider utilizing software designed for offer management.

Assembling a Accurate Project Budget: Cost Form Examination
Creating a precise construction budget isn't a easy task ; it requires a thorough understanding of an estimator’s form and how to decipher its various sections. These forms, typically used by professionals , serve as the foundation for predicting project costs. Let's review a typical breakdown:
- Labor Expenses : This section details the projected hours and wages for different trades, like carpentry, plumbing, and electrical work. It's crucial to account for overtime and potential delays.
- Material Expenses : A substantial part of any budget, this includes the value of all necessary materials, from lumber and concrete to fixtures and finishes. Diligent material quantities are completely required .
- Equipment Leasing Charges: Don't forget the price of renting or leasing equipment like bulldozers, cranes, and scaffolding. Include delivery and return charges.
- Subcontractor Bids : Getting competitive bids from subcontractors is critical . Closely evaluate these quotes and ensure they cover all work scopes.
- Overhead & Profit : This signifies the contractor’s operating expenditures and intended profit.
